If Masters 2010 odds are as close as the Western playoff race is right now, then players will have a tough time selecting a winner. On Friday, Dallas will head to Portland, and both are facing battles at the opposite end of the playoff spectrum.

Mavericks vs Trailblazers odds – Friday, April 9, 10:00 PM ET

The Mavericks snapped a two-game skid with a 110-84 rout of Memphis at home on Wednesday, and Dallas started and ended strong, outscoring the Grizzlies 65-38 in the first and fourth quarters. Caron Butler was one of six Mavericks in double figures with 23 points, while Dirk Nowitzki was next with 22 points for Dallas, who shot an outlandish 55.3% from the field, and they harassed the Trailblazers into 19 turnovers. The Mavericks’ bench outscored their Memphis counterparts 49-7, and if the subs play that well in the playoffs, Dallas will be a top NBA betting consideration for the postseason. The problem is consistency on the defensive end, where the Mavericks have been shaky down the stretch.

The Trailblazers have now won two straight and eight of their last 10 overall after a 93-85 win in Los Angeles over the Clippers on Wednesday, led by 27 points and 12 boards from LaMarcus Aldridge, who has picked up his game lately. Brandon Roy had 23 points for the Trailblazers, who outrebounded the Clippers 40-34, and they now sit in sixth place in the West, but San Antonio and Oklahoma City are also right there. The Trailblazers could have easily given up on this season after a number of injuries, especially to their big men, but they never gave up, and they could end up playing the Mavericks in the playoffs now.

Sports book odds should have the Trailblazers as the favorites at home, but the Mavericks have won seven of their last 10 games in Portland, even though they fell 101-89 at the Rose Garden on March 25th. The Trailblazers have won all three meetings with the Mavericks this season, and Portland will be happy to go for the season sweep on their homecourt. However, Butler is starting to mesh better with the Mavericks, and even though he hasn’t been scoring as many points, he’s hitting the boards, which frees up Nowitzki to get in position for a good shot. The Trailblazers have been heroic all season, but they’ve also been streaky, and while they’re hot right now, their two-game winning streak has come at the expense of Sacramento and the Clippers. Dallas owner Mark Cuban recently said that his team is ready for the playoffs, and they’ll want to make a statement against a possible opponent on Friday.
